Call us on:
1800 994 620
Machu Picchu, Peru

Machu Picchu, Peru

Visit Peru and you will experience all the sights you would expect, but with some added extras. A journey you will never forget!

Your holiday results for Peru

Refine your holiday results
A journey into the cultural heart of South America and discover the ancient and natural wonders that Peru has…
21 days
Experience the best of what South America has to offer.
Enquire Now!

 Stay updated